It's hard to tell from the image, but it looks like it may be z-fighting. If you have two faces that are very close to each other, try moving them further apart. If that doesn't solve it, please email support@marmoset.co with more information about the problem.
Thanks for responding.The problem is solved))I simply forgot to delete a couple of small pieces in the model(bits,which I was not going to unwrap)On the UV canvas they looked like small tiny lines.
